Swedish Massage: The Secret to Total Relaxation
Even though various massage approaches exist, Swedish massage distinguishes itself as a superior choice for those seeking ultimate relaxation. This technique combines long, gliding strokes with kneading, friction, and gentle tapping, fostering a sense of serenity and well-being. The rhythmic movements serve to increase blood circulation and boost flexibility, making it an ideal alternative for clients looking to relieve stress and tension.
Practitioners utilize a selection of oils or lotions to allow for smoother strokes, offering a relaxing experience. The gentle pressure applied can be customized to learn about this suit individual preferences, making sure that each session is personalized. Swedish massage not only calms the mind but also aids in alleviate physical discomfort, making it a holistic approach to wellness. By connecting both body and mind, this massage technique creates a peaceful environment ideal for relaxation, ultimately resulting in better overall health and a restored sense of energy.
Deep Tissue Massage: Targeting Muscle Tension
Deep tissue massage acts as a robust companion to Swedish massage, specially developed to address ongoing muscle tension and soreness. This method utilizes strong pressure and deliberate strokes, focusing on deeper muscle layers and connective tissue. By addressing specific points of tension, practitioners seek to ease muscle rigidity and support restoration.
Typically used to manage conditions such as sports injuries, postural imbalances, and repetitive strain, deep tissue massage can improve flexibility and range of motion. The therapist frequently uses their fingers, elbows, and forearms to apply intense pressure, which may result in temporary discomfort but leads to substantial relief.
Clients frequently experience a sense of lightness and relaxation following a session, as the release of tension contributes to overall well-being. Regular deep tissue massages can foster improved circulation, reduce stress, and aid in recovery, making it a beneficial component of any wellness routine.
Hot Stone Massage: Uniting Heat and Pressure
Hot stone massage blends the therapeutic properties of heat with traditional massage approaches to create a intensely relaxing experience. During this treatment, smooth, heated stones are strategically placed on specific points of the body, often along the spine, palms, and feet. The warmth of the stones works to relax tense muscles, allowing the therapist to apply deeper pressure without discomfort. This combination of heat and skilled manipulation promotes blood circulation and facilitates overall relaxation.
Moreover, hot stone massage can alleviate stress and anxiety, delivering a calming atmosphere for individuals looking for respite from daily pressures. The warmth from the stones goes deeply, promoting the release of toxins from the muscles and boosting flexibility. On the whole, this massage type functions as an effective way to revitalize both physical and mental well-being, making it a favored choice for spa-goers aiming to unwind and restore balance in their lives.
Aromatherapy Massage: Enhancing Health Through Aromatic Scents
Aromatherapy massage blends the soothing qualities of traditional massage techniques with the therapeutic benefits of essential oils, creating a comprehensive treatment that supports both mind and body. This form of massage involves the utilization of numerous essential oils, each picked for their unique characteristics and effects. Lavender, for example, is frequently employed for its soothing effects, while eucalyptus can aid in relieving respiratory issues.
Throughout the session, the therapist personalizes the oil blend according to the client's needs, enhancing relaxation, alleviating stress, and encouraging emotional balance. The process does more than alleviates muscle tension but also activates the olfactory senses, creating a holistic experience that can elevate mood and foster a sense of well-being.
Clients commonly experience better sleep patterns and reduced anxiety following an aromatherapy massage, making it an appealing option for those seeking a comprehensive approach to wellness. This treatment exemplifies the art of balancing physiological and psychological health through scent.
Thai Massage: Stretching Techniques and Energy Circulation
Thai massage integrates assisted stretching techniques, acupressure, and rhythmic compression to facilitate energy flow and boost flexibility. Practitioners utilize their feet, hands, and elbows to apply targeted pressure along the body's energy lines, identified as "Sen." This exceptional approach not only alleviates tension but also rejuvenates the body's natural energy pathways.
In a session, clients remain fully clothed and are guided through a set of gentle stretches, which help enhance overall mobility. The combination of these techniques fosters a deep sense of relaxation, reducing stress and promoting mental clarity.
Thai massage is commonly referred to as a form of flowing meditation, promoting both physical and emotional balance. It is notably beneficial for those looking to enhance athletic performance or heal from injuries, as it enhances circulation and enhances range of motion. On the whole, this ancient practice provides a holistic approach to well-being and revitalization.

Are There Health Conditions That May Prevent Massage Therapy?
Specific health issues, like severe skin infections, fractures, or blood clots, may contraindicate massage therapy. Individuals with chronic medical problems should consult a medical professional to determine whether massage is safe for their particular situation.
How Long Do Typical Massage Sessions Last?
Regular massage sessions extend between 30 to 90 minutes, based on client preferences and particular treatments. Most commonly, 60-minute sessions provide a balanced experience, allowing adequate time for relaxation and targeted therapy without feeling rushed.
